2012-07-05 89 views
0

我在使用IE9保存會話數據時遇到了問題。用戶登錄會話時保存正確。現在,如果他們瀏覽應用程序,應用程序將頁面歷史記錄存儲到會話數據中(我使用它作爲應用程序後退按鈕)。不幸的是,IE9並不總是將這些數據保存到會話中(有時它確實有時不會)。它與其他瀏覽器完美配合。IE9不保存會話數據

回答

0

通過關閉IE8兼容模式解決了這個問題。

2

如果您使用的是PHP,嘗試添加一個頭,如:

//vfranchi - necessary to IE8, so it won't throw a warning 
header('P3P:CP="This site does not contain a P3P policy."'); 

我認爲這是有關IE8不保存cookie信息時,該網站沒有一個明確的隱私政策。我有同樣的問題,併爲我確定。

請記住,此語句需要在任何輸出之前,如session_start()